Photoshop: Transform image style and remove features

Demo summary

The demonstrator attempts to remove wings and change a fantasy photo to a 'summertime' style using Flux and Nana Banana to test realism and consistency.

Step-by-step

  1. Select the fantasy image to be modified
  2. Enter a prompt to remove snow and change the environment to summertime
  3. Enter a prompt to change clothes and makeup to a casual style
  4. Enter a prompt to remove wings from the subject
  5. Compare results between the Nana Banana and Flux models
  6. Combine all modification requests into a single prompt to perform the transformation in one hit

Options

  • Use Gemini for initial prompt generation
  • Use Flux for higher realism and consistency with the original image
  • Use Nana Banana for more 'pleasant' or stylized results

Watch out for

  • Flux may render faces with less detail or 'weirdness' around the eyes compared to other models
  • Nana Banana can produce a 'Disney' or 'fake' look rather than a realistic one

Tips

  • Use Photoshop for manual retouching if the AI output has minor artifacts around the eyes
  • Combine all instructions into one prompt to maintain better consistency in a single pass
